  1. April 11, 2025

    CFPB Cuts Loose Comerica Suit After Missing Filing Deadline

    The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au on Friday dismissed at least for now its suit against Comerica Bank in Texas federal court that accused the bank of mismanaging a government benefit card program after missing a filing deadline and losing out on a bid to have the action stayed.

  2. March 18, 2025

    Comerica Says Amended CFPB Suit Is A Delay Tactic

    Comerica Bank has asked a Texas federal judge to toss a Consumer Financial Protection Bureau suit alleging the bank mismanaged a government benefit card program, arguing the agency is trying to stall the case by filing an amended complaint after the court rejected its stay bid.

  3. March 10, 2025

    CFPB Hasn't Justified Pausing Comerica Suit, Judge Rules

    A Texas federal judge on Monday refused to pause the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au's case accusing Comerica of mismanaging a government benefit card program, ruling that the CFPB hasn't explained why staying the case "would be in the interest of justice."

  4. March 06, 2025

    Comerica Demands To Face Music In CFPB Suit Amid Stay Bid

    Comerica Bank has urged a Texas federal judge to reject the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au's request for a stay of its lawsuit accusing the bank of mismanaging a government benefit card program, arguing the delay lacks "any legal justification" and would harm the bank.

  5. February 24, 2025

    Comerica Bank Wants Dismissal Of CFPB's Benefits Card Suit

    Comerica Bank has urged a Texas federal judge to toss a suit brought by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, accusing the bank of multiple failures in administering a government benefits card program, arguing the case overextends the agency's authority, among other things.

  6. December 06, 2024

    CFPB Sues Comerica Over Gov't Benefit Card Management

    The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au on Friday sued Comerica Bank in Texas federal court over its handling of Direct Express benefits cards, marking the first contested enforcement action that the agency has brought against a bank in more than four years.
